We're also pleased to announce that the three students battling it out with Florida grapefruit inspired recipes will be trying to impress a judging panel of three fantastic Toronto food celebrities: Teo Paul (Chef at Union), Alison Fryer (manager of Toronto's The Cookbook Store) and Jennifer McLagan (food writer and stylist). We are so lucky and appreciative to have these people agree to join us.
 
The competitors are certainly going to have to pull out all the stops for a chance at the grand prize -- $2,000 and two Wüsthof knives (a 9" chef's knife and a 8" off-set bread knife from the Classic Ikon Series).  The knives are kindly provided by Wüsthof-Trident of Canada who is also offering the two other competitors with a 9" chef's knife (see below).  Many thanks to them for their sponsorship.
